Who needs to complete a Self Assessment tax return?
There are many reasons why you may need to complete a Self Assessment tax return. But as a general rule of thumb, if you receive any income that is not taxed at source, you will need to complete a Self Assessment. For example:
- You are self-employed or are a partner in a business partnership
- You receive rental income
- You receive untaxed income, such as tips or commission
- You have income from savings or investments
- You receive untaxed income, such as tips or commission
- You have capital gains or losses
- You claim tax relief or have business expenses
- You are a trustee or executor of an estate
- You have income of more than £150,000
